The story about Ann Richards of Texas quotes the two sound bites that made her famous (“From the Heart,” by Josh Getlin, Oct. 10). She changed the names, but the facetiae were familiar.
The one about Bush being born with a silver foot in his mouth she lifted from Lily Tomlin’s “Signs of Intelligent Life in the Universe.”
The one about Ginger Rogers doing whatever Fred Astaire did but backwards and in heels was lifted from a lecture by Linda Ellerbee, who says she overheard it on a bus.
But would you believe she could have heard it in a well-received political address in Baltimore (10/15/86) by, you guessed it. Ronald Reagan.
P. M. ZALL, South Pasadena
